Title :
A thin wideband absorber with uniform response in X-band

Abstract :
A nonmagnetic thin wideband absorber in X-band is proposed. It is shown that by placing all the resistors and inductors in one layer and creating a multiple-resonance frequency selective surface (FSS) structure, a three resonance absorber can be established. This method leads to reduction of the total number of layers and subsequently lowered mutual coupling effect. The Design is performed only on two low-permittivity dielectric layers with an air distance between them. Reflection coefficient of the absorber is below -20 dB in the whole X-band, and the total thickness is λ/10 (3 mm).
